Position overview

The logistics manager has an important role for the local operations management and reports to the Logistics Manager EMEA. The role owner has also an indirect reporting line to the plant manager and contributes to local quality, safety and performance optimizations. The logistics manager is responsible for general supervision of all phases of the local logistics operations. This spans from inbound logistics via warehousing, production supplies, outbound logistics to the shipping processes. The logistics manager manages the warehouse and shipping team and is accountable for safety in the area of responsibility. Furthermore, the role owner is responsible to realize global and regional policies, procedures and standards locally. The logistics manager ensures high efficiency in terms of costs and quality of logistics operations.

Key responsibilities

  • Manages all local logistics processes from raw material inbound to final shipment to the customer. This includes inbound logistics, warehousing of raw, semi-finished, finished and recycling materials, packaging of different materials, production logistics and outbound logistics. Manages, leads and develops the local logistics team

  • Ensures steady material flows across the plant and from/to the external warehouses in an efficient way. Collaborates with internal departments (customer experience, production, finance, …) and external partners (forwarders, warehouse operators, …)

  • Is accountable for inventory accuracy, warehouse throughput, order accuracy, space efficiency, storage quality. Participates in logistics service provider development, such as selection, qualification, performance evaluation and contracting

  • Ensure and continuously improve occupational health and safety in the area of responsibility. Contributes to and realizes continuous improvement of logistics processes

  • Drives digitalization and automation of workflows within logistics. Creates and provides reports and performance indicators in alignment with EMEA logistics reporting standards

  • Contributes to yearly stock counting and execute stock controls during the year on demand.

  • Identifies potential physical stock shortage, propose measurements and act proactively. Coordinates supply of by-products with recycling partners and different types of waste with waste recyclers

  • Is responsible for keeping the equipment in well maintained and safe conditions
